You begin as a character infected with a mind flayer parasite, a ticking time bomb that could turn you into a monster. Stranded in the Forgotten Realms, your journey involves uncovering the mystery of the parasite, navigating political intrigue, divine wars, and personal bonds, all while fighting for your survival and soul.

Description

The Moonrise Towers are an ancient fortress looming over the Shadow-Cursed Lands, surrounded by swamps, undead, and perpetual gloom. Their towering structure is made of dark, weathered stone, partially overgrown with dead ivy and glowing with eerie, unnatural light. What was once a place of Selûnite worship and healing has become the headquarters of the Absolute cult, commanded by Ketheric Thorm. Location: Deep in the Shadow-Cursed Lands Function: Fortress, temple, prison, and military base Occupants: Cultists of the Absolute, undead, Justiciars, prisoners Leader: General Ketheric Thorm Courtyard Patrolled by Absolute guards. Entry point to the main tower and dungeons. Main Hall War room, cultist quarters, and shrine to the Absolute. Filled with high-ranking lieutenants and Ketheric’s subordinates. Ketheric’s Throne Room / Chapel A desecrated sanctuary containing dark relics and the seat of power. Prison/Dungeons Holds prisoners of war

Appearance

A looming, black-stone fortress, semi-ruined but still formidable, Gothic architecture: tall spires, arched gates, grimy windows, and twisting staircases, Bathed in sickly green and purple light, pulsing from corrupted lanterns or magical windows, Surrounding fog and shadow give the impression the towers are isolated from time and reality, Roots and vines, corrupted by Shar's influence, crawl up its walls and through its chambers, Outside: cracked stone causeways, crumbling bridges, and dead forest
